BookmarksManager class
Rapor yer işaretlerini yönetir.
Yöntemler
| apply(string) | Yer işaretini ada göre uygulayın.
|
| apply |
Yer işareti durumunu uygulama.
|
| capture(ICapture |
Geçerli durumdan yer işareti yakalama.
|
| get |
Raporda tanımlanan yer işaretlerini alır.
|
| play(Bookmarks |
Yer işaretlerini yürütme: Yer işaretlerini sunu moduna girin veya bu moddan çıkın.
|
Yöntem Ayrıntıları
apply(string)
Yer işaretini ada göre uygulayın.
bookmarksManager.apply(bookmarkName)
function apply(bookmarkName: string): Promise<IHttpPostMessageResponse<void>>
Parametreler
- bookmarkName
-
string
Uygulanacak yer işaretinin adı
Döndürülenler
Promise<IHttpPostMessageResponse<void>>
applyState(string)
Yer işareti durumunu uygulama.
bookmarksManager.applyState(bookmarkState)
function applyState(state: string): Promise<IHttpPostMessageResponse<void>>
Parametreler
- state
-
string
Uygulanacak base64 yer işareti durumu
Döndürülenler
Promise<IHttpPostMessageResponse<void>>
capture(ICaptureBookmarkOptions)
Geçerli durumdan yer işareti yakalama.
bookmarksManager.capture(options)
function capture(options?: ICaptureBookmarkOptions): Promise<IReportBookmark>
Parametreler
- options
- ICaptureBookmarkOptions
Yer işareti yakalama seçenekleri
Döndürülenler
Promise<IReportBookmark>
getBookmarks()
Raporda tanımlanan yer işaretlerini alır.
// Gets bookmarks that are defined in the report
bookmarksManager.getBookmarks()
.then(bookmarks => {
...
});
function getBookmarks(): Promise<IReportBookmark[]>
Döndürülenler
Promise<IReportBookmark[]>
play(BookmarksPlayMode)
Yer işaretlerini yürütme: Yer işaretlerini sunu moduna girin veya bu moddan çıkın.
// Enter presentation mode.
bookmarksManager.play(BookmarksPlayMode.Presentation)
function play(playMode: BookmarksPlayMode): Promise<IHttpPostMessageResponse<void>>
Parametreler
- playMode
- BookmarksPlayMode
Yürütme modu Presentation veya Off olabilir
Döndürülenler
Promise<IHttpPostMessageResponse<void>>